5.0 out of 5 stars Unforgettable!, October 10, 2006
This review is from: William Kapell (Audio CD)
"The disgrace of owning a good memory is the nostalgia" Albert Camus

With the arrival of every October, it's absolutely difficult (if not impossible) not to remind the powerful significance, as well as his eternal musical legacy of this creator of atmospheres: Kapell meant and still on, synonymous of febrile incandescence, untiring display of prodigious technique and refined lyricism; thundering pianism and luxuriant musicality and sheer commitment and subtlety fingering.

Several generations of pianists have arisen after his irreparable departure, but just a few have been able to sign their names in the collective memory. Willie was a poet, I mean creator in the entire extension of the term; and I' m sure that day after day, no matter where or how, his trace will be growing not only in our particular memory; but better still, in the arouse of new listeners and musical newcomers, every time they read this little but heartfelt homage.

To intend just define the legendary transcendence of his colossal pianism, and the kaleidoscopic web of feelings and livings he depicted, would range by far more than this simple review.

In memoriam!
